Upper Keys pelagics

A bonefish skiff isn't usually ideal for pelagics but Sunday's calm winds lured me out east of Elliot Key/Biscayne Natl. We were in 500 feet of water for two hours and had the following in addition to frigates and royals:

13 cory's shearwaters
2 brown boobies
1 brown noddy
1 red-necked phalarope (juvenile)
10 bridled terns

The shearwaters and phalarope were extremely accommodating.
